The Global Landscape of High-Performance Computing (HPC)

🌐

Global Commercial Shift

The transition from traditional cloud computing to AI-centric supercomputing is accelerating globally. As enterprises integrate LLMs (Large Language Models) like DeepSeek and GPT-4, the demand for high-density GPU clusters has outpaced traditional CPU markets. China has emerged as a critical hub for HPC manufacturing, offering a balanced ecosystem of performance, cost-efficiency, and rapid supply chain deployment.

🏭

Industrial Integration

HPC solutions are no longer confined to academic labs. In 2024-2025, we are seeing massive industrial adoption in autonomous driving, precision medicine, and smart manufacturing. The integration of PCIe Gen 5.0 and DDR5 memory in servers like the Dell PowerEdge R760 is enabling real-time data processing at the edge, reducing latency by up to 40% compared to previous generations.

🛡️

Sovereign AI & Data Security

Governments worldwide are investing in "Sovereign AI," requiring localized data centers that comply with strict regional data residency laws. Our solutions, including the xFusion 2288H series, provide robust hardware-level encryption and TPM 2.0 support, ensuring that sensitive industrial data remains secure while providing the raw power needed for complex AI inference.

Technology Roadmap: The Future of AI Computing

As we look toward 2026 and beyond, Zentraix is focusing on three core pillars of Information Gain:

1. Liquid Cooling Evolution

Transitioning from air cooling to DLC (Direct-to-Chip) liquid cooling to support GPUs with TDP exceeding 700W, significantly improving PUE (Power Usage Effectiveness).

2. Interconnect Breakthroughs

Optimizing RDMA over Converged Ethernet (RoCE v2) and InfiniBand networking to eliminate bottlenecks in multi-node DeepSeek training clusters.

3. Sustainable HPC

Implementing AI-driven power management modules, such as the xFusion HVDC1500WB, to reduce energy consumption in large-scale NAS storage and GPU farms.
